How much do insurance man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 19, 2026, the average yearly pay for insurance manager in Pella, IA is $84,074.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$67,500.00 and $100,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an insurance manager?

An insurance manager oversees the performance of all the employees who work for an insurance branch and verifies that all corporate policies are followed, including the filing of client records. Specifically, as an insurance manager, you supervise a sales agent or broker to help them drive sales and make sure they sell enough policies. Then, you ensure each of your sales agents receives a commission for excelling in their duties. To maximize profits, you set premiums by using actuary data and information from appraisers to determine the likelihood of clients filing claims, as well as the value of their assets. In this role, you are typically involved in many actions that the branch takes, such as the approval, denial, or investigation of claims.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an insurance manager?

To thrive as an Insurance Manager, you need expertise in risk assessment, policy analysis, and regulatory compliance, often supported by a bachelor's degree in finance, business, or a related field. Familiarity with insurance management software, claims processing systems, and industry certifications like CPCU or ARM is highly valuable. Strong leadership, negotiation, and interpersonal skills help build effective teams and maintain client relationships. These abilities are crucial for ensuring seamless operations, regulatory adherence, and delivering excellent service in a competitive insurance environment.

What are some common challenges faced by insurance managers and how can they be addressed?

Insurance Managers often face challenges such as keeping up with changing regulations, managing diverse client portfolios, and balancing risk assessment with customer service. Staying updated with industry regulations and investing in continuous professional development can help address compliance issues. Effective communication and strong organizational skills are essential for managing multiple clients and teams. Additionally, leveraging modern insurance software can streamline operations and enhance accuracy in policy management.

What is the difference between Insurance Manager vs Insurance Underwriter?

AspectInsurance ManagerInsurance Underwriter
CredentialsOften requires insurance-related certifications and management experienceTypically holds actuarial, underwriting, or insurance licenses
Work EnvironmentManages teams, oversees policies, and develops strategies within insurance companiesEvaluates risks, assesses applications, and determines policy terms
Employer & Industry UsageCommonly employed in insurance firms, brokers, and agenciesPrimarily found in insurance companies and underwriting firms
Search & Comparison IntentPeople compare roles involving insurance policy oversight and managementIndividuals interested in risk assessment and policy issuance

The main difference between an Insurance Manager and an Insurance Underwriter lies in their responsibilities. Insurance Managers oversee teams, develop policies, and manage overall operations, while Insurance Underwriters focus on evaluating individual risks and determining policy terms. Both roles require insurance-related credentials and are integral to the insurance industry, but they serve different functions within the insurance process.

Purpose:
Detailing Project Manager with Rebar and/or Construction experience preferred. Manage complex projects with multiple detailers, products, and vendors from estimating to final completion. Cultivate a positive customer service environment while maximizing profits for Nucor Rebar Fabrication.
Basic Job Functions:
  • Must adhere to Nucor's safety programs and standards.
  • Demonstrate conduct consistent with Nucor's vision and values.
  • Review contract documents/drawings and coordinate detailing efforts to ensure that we supply products and services in the most cost effective and efficient manner.
  • Provide total contract management of each project assigned, including coordination of the detailing, scheduling, delivery and costs of products and services utilizing the company business system, industry standards and other company resources.
  • Oversee efforts to ensure that Nucor Rebar Fabrication fulfills contractual obligations on the assigned project(s)
  • Coordinate project requirements with the contractor's representative as well as with the rebar installer, engineer, and/or architect using Nucor Rebar Fabrication's contract management guidelines.
  • Schedule the detailing and delivery of required products and services with the contractor, detailers, and Nucor Rebar Fabrication's contract management guidelines.
  • Schedule the detailing and delivery of required products and services with the contractor, detailers, and Nucor Rebar Fabrication production staff as needed.
  • Review changes to the project to determine their scope, ensure the accuracy of same, and then process the appropriate documentation in accordance with the company's change order procedures.
  • Assist in the change order process culminating in the acceptance of the change order by the customer.
  • Interpret and explain plans and contract terms to appropriate staff, works, and customers.
  • Represent the company in project meetings as needed.
  • Work with Detailing Manager to help control the financial aspects of contracts to protect the company's interest and simultaneously maintain a good relationship with customers.
  • Formulate reports concerning such areas as work progress, costs, and scheduling.
  • Perform other duties as requested by Supervisor.

Safety is the most important part of all jobs within Nucor; therefore, candidates must be able to demonstrate the ability to initiate, lead, and uphold safety policies, practices, procedures, and housekeeping standards at all times.
Minimum Requirements:
  • Legally authorized to work in the United States without company sponsorship now or in the future.
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ent industry experience
  • Demonstrated construction project management experience or at least ten years' experience as a rebar detailer

Preferences:
  • Ability to apply ACI codes and CRSI standards required.
  • Experience in customer relations and resolving problems or disputes.
  • A basic knowledge of contract law, standard business practices, and human relations.
  • Strong mathematical skills.
  • At least three years of experience overseeing detailers

Physical Demands:
  • Typical office activities
  • Walking, sitting, standing, bending.
  • Using hands to operate objects, tools, computers, and other electronic equipment.
  • Lifting/handling computers and related equipment

Special Demands:
  • Occasional travel and job site visits will be required
  • Protective equipment such as safety shoes, glasses, gloves, hearing protection, hard hats, etc. must be worn when on the worksite.
  • Work schedule may include hours beyond the normal business day.

Nucor Corporation is an American producer of steel and related products based in Charlotte, North Carolina. It is the largest steel producer in the United States, the largest "mini-mill" steelmaker (i.e. it uses electric arc furnaces to melt scrap steel as opposed to blast furnaces to melt iron), and the biggest recycler of scrap in North America. As of 2021, Nucor was the 15th-largest steel producer in the world.
